About

Shizuko Ishii is a scholar working on Molecular Biology, Cell Biology and Nutrition and Dietetics. According to data from OpenAlex, Shizuko Ishii has authored 8 papers receiving a total of 130 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 2 papers in Cell Biology and 2 papers in Nutrition and Dietetics. Recurrent topics in Shizuko Ishii's work include RNA and protein synthesis mechanisms (3 papers), melanin and skin pigmentation (2 papers) and Molecular Biology Techniques and Applications (2 papers). Shizuko Ishii is often cited by papers focused on RNA and protein synthesis mechanisms (3 papers), melanin and skin pigmentation (2 papers) and Molecular Biology Techniques and Applications (2 papers). Shizuko Ishii collaborates with scholars based in Japan. Shizuko Ishii's co-authors include Hitoshi Enei, Toshitsugu Sato, Katsuhiro Kanda, Shin‐ichiro Ejiri, Susumu Kajiwara, Kazuo Shishido, Tatsuya Hirano, Takao Isogai, Kaoru Saito and Ai Wakamatsu and has published in prestigious journals such as FEBS Letters, BioTechniques and Bioscience Biotechnology and Biochemistry.
